#b38d36 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b38d36 is composed of 70.2% red, 55.3%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.2% magenta, 69.8%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 41.8 degrees, a saturation of 53.6% and a lightness of 45.7%. #b38d36 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ff6c with #671b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#b38d36 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b38d36 has RGB values of R:179, G:141, B:54 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0.7,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11767094.
